- 博客(4)
- 资源 (7)
- 问答 (2)
- 收藏
- 关注
原创 java设计模式学习笔记--适配器模式
1、什么是适配器模式 适配器模式:将一个类的接口,转换成客户端 期望的另一个接口。适配器让原本接口不兼容的类可以合作无间。 这个模式可以通过创建适配器进行接口转换,让不兼容的接口变成兼容。可以让客户端从从实现的接口解耦,如果在一段时间后,想要改变接口,适配器可以将改变的部分封装起来,客户端就不必为了应对不同的接口而每次跟着改变。 2. 适配器模式的结构 请先看类图: (对象
2016-10-17 23:44:41 346
原创 java设计模式学习笔记--抽象工厂模式
1. 什么是抽象工厂模式抽象工厂模式提供一个接口,用于创建相关或依赖对象的家族,而不需要明确指定具体类。 也就是说抽象工厂模式是用来 创建产品的家族的。 为了理解这个定义,我们先要搞清楚什么是产品的家族。 那么什么是产品的家族哪,我的理解就是一群相关的产品的集合。那披萨来说,披萨的面饼,作料,酱汁等这些组合在一起,那么就成为了产品族。 好了等理解了产品家族这个概念,现在来看一下具体的抽象
2016-10-04 00:07:39 401
原创 java设计模式学习笔记--工厂方法模式
1. 什么是工厂方法模式工厂方法模式是类的创建模式,又叫做虚拟构造子(Virtual Constructor)模式或者多态性工厂(Polymorphic Factory)模式。 工厂方法模式定义了一个创建对象的接口,但由子类决定要 实例化的类是哪一个,工厂方法把类的实例化延迟到了子类。 这是对简单工厂的进一步抽象化,弥补了简单工厂对修改开放的缺点。2. 工厂方法模式的结构 (请允许我无耻的偷了
2016-10-02 14:11:50 304
原创 java设计模式学习笔记--简单工厂模式
1. 什么是简单工厂模式简单工厂模式是属于创建型模式,又叫做静态工厂方法(Static Factory Method)模式。简单工厂模式是由一个工厂对象决定创建出哪一种产品类的实例。但是严格来说,简单工厂模式设计模式,它更像是一种编程习惯。2. 简单工厂模式的结构 (请允许我无耻的偷了百度百科的图)从上面的类图可以看出,简单工厂模式一共有三种类: 1、抽象产品接口IProduct。 2、具体的
2016-10-01 23:33:37 399
java io流read()的问题
2016-08-08
jquery $.ajax dataType设置为json后还是无法解析
2016-08-02
TA创建的收藏夹 TA关注的收藏夹
TA关注的人